Global Industry Trends in Digital Fishing Entertainment
Online fishing games represent a fascinating subset within the broader casual gaming sector. According to market analyses, the global online gaming industry is projected to reach a valuation of over $250 billion by 2025, with casual sub-genres capturing increasing segments of this market. Specifically, fishing-themed titles have demonstrated resilience and expansion, buoyed by the following factors:
- Accessibility and Simplicity: These games often feature straightforward controls, appealing to a broad demographic spectrum including both casual and dedicated players.
- Social Engagement: Multiplayer elements foster community building, which is further amplified through social media integrations.
- Monetisation Models: Free-to-play formats with in-app purchases have proved highly profitable, aligning with industry standards in digital entertainment.

Core Mechanics and Player Engagement Strategies
At the heart of successful online fishing games lie intricate mechanics designed to simulate the sport’s excitement while maintaining accessible gameplay. These mechanics often include:
- Variable Reward Systems: Based on probability algorithms, maintaining players’ anticipation and promoting repeated play.
- Progression and Achievement: Levels, unlockable equipment, and rare fish species add layers of motivation.
- Real-Time Multiplayer Dynamics: Competing or cooperating with other players fosters community and competitive spirit.
Recent industry analyses suggest that incorporating a dynamic leaderboard, seasonal events, and varied fishing locations can significantly enhance user retention and monetisation potential.
